Dirt road leveling services involve the process of adjusting and smoothing out uneven or sloping dirt surfaces on residential properties. This work typ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and grading the ground to create a more even and stable surface. Proper leveling helps improve drainage, prevent water pooling, and prepare the land for future landscaping, paving, or construction projects.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ment to ensure the ground is properly shaped, making the property safer and more functional.
Many property owners turn to dirt road leveling to address common issues such as muddy patches, ruts, or uneven terrain that can develop over time. These problems often occur after heavy rains or prolonged use, leading to difficulty in accessing driveways, garages, or outdoor spaces. By leveling the dirt, local contractors can restore a smooth, firm surface that reduces mud and erosion, making outdoor areas safer and more accessible. This service is especially helpful for properties with gravel driveways, rural homes, or land used for agricultural or recreational purposes.

The overview below groups typical Dirt Road Leve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Pickerington,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or dirt road leveling projects in Pickerington range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the length and severity of the unevenness. Fewer projects push into the higher end of this spectrum.
Moderate Projects - More extensive leveling work, such as longer stretches or slightly more complex terrain, often costs between $600 and $1,500. Local contractors usually handle these jobs regularly within this price band.
Large-Scale Jobs - Larger, more involved dirt road leveling projects can range from $1,500 to $3,500, especially for longer or more challenging terrains. These projects are less common but can be handled by experienced service providers in the area.
Full Replacement or Complex Terrain - Complete dirt road rebuilds or projects with significant grading and drainage work can exceed $5,000. Such jobs are less frequent and typically require specialized equipment and expertise from local pros.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is dirt road leveling? Dirt road leveling involves smoothing and grading uneven surfaces to create a more even and stable roadway, improving drivability and reducing maintenance issues.
Who can handle dirt road leveling projects? Local contractors with experience in grading and excavation services can perform dirt road leveling to meet specific terrain needs.
What equipment is used for dirt road leveling? Heavy-duty equipment like graders, bulldozers, and compactors are typically used by service providers to achieve a level surface.
Are there different techniques for dirt road leveling? Yes, techniques vary based on the terrain and soil conditions, and local pros can assess and recommend the most suitable approach.
